Hopefully you have sold this car, but if not, you can increase your chances of a sale astronomically by putting the factory Volvo wheels back on, and ditching the Subaru exhaust pipe. You could also ask for a little bit more money as the mileage is low for the age.

The target market for the C70 (especially an automatic T5) would be a middle aged man or woman who wants something elegant, refined and fast.

Your car won't appeal to that target audience, because they will take one look those modifications and assume the car has been thrashed or driven wrecklessly.

You will always lose money when trying to sell a modified car.

A lot of these have ended up on aftermarket alloys due to the tendency for the gorgeous 18" Mirzam wheels to crack, although I must admit that I avoid cars with aftermarket wheels and a non standard mods like the plague when I'm buying, as does almost everyone else.

You could probably stick £800 to £1000 onto the asking price if you picked up a set of 17" C70 wheels (I got a set with nearly new tyres for £270) and put the standard exhaust back on.
